Transaction 42815862c1477032d69517372b588c3528fdfeda4baa7fba359a8525c3848425
1 Input
1 Output
-
42815862c1477032d69517372b588c3528fdfeda4baa7fba359a8525c3848425:0
- value
- 288010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2a80642b2029588b6c80d9010b7984d94cf83cc9 OP_EQUAL
- address
- 35Zk7PBubMC1Vucfk2ysuCVkTQMbJSkQXx